Job description

ProvidesAdvanced Life Supportincludingmedicalevaluation,treatment andstabilizationof the criticallyillandinjured;responds toemergencyrescuesituationsinvolving potential loss of life or bodily injury;maintainscontrol, manages and directs patient care at thesceneof a pre-hospital emergency; provides training andinstructiontolessertrained personnel; performs other dutiesasrequired.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S OF THE JOB:

  • Providesanddirectsfast, efficient AdvancedLifeSupportto the illandinjured utilizingall basic and advanced abilities andtechniques,includingbut not limitedto the placement of peripheral andintra-osseouslines, supra-glottic airways, endotrachealintubations,fluid and drug therapy, and AED useincludingdefibrillation;
  • Recognizesandunderstandsa medical emergency and makes reasonable and acceptabledifferentialdiagnosis;
  • Performscritical physical examinations;
  • Understands and anticipates thepharmacologicaltreatment of critically ill and injuredpatients;
  • Understandsandanticipatespotentially life-threatening presentation ofnon-cardiacemergenciesand institutes appropriate emergency therapy where essential forthepreservation oflife;
  • Dealswith medical and emotionalneedsof any victim of acuteillnessorinjurywiththegoal of reducingmortalityand morbidity;
  • Responsible formanaging anddirectingallfirstresponders at the scene of a medical emergency such asEMR's,Police Departments,and EMT's;
  • Responsiblefor qualitypatient-careas established by the Company;
  • Files standardizedreportsof patientinformationandcarefor theuseofreceiving hospitaland administration, including nature of request for aid, pertinent past history,therapyprovided diagnosis, disposition and sufficientpatientinformation forbilling purposes;
  • Maintains effective communication with physician on duty athospitalto relatepatientcondition and obtain orders fortreatment;
  • Followsstandard writtenprotocolswhen a physician cannotbecontacted;
  • Transportstheillandinjured toinstitutions ofmedicalcare;
  • Operatesemergency vehiclesina safemannerunderall conditions;
  • Cleansandmaintainsequipment;
  • Properlycompletes patient statistics and medicalinformationforms foradministrativeuse;
  • Performstechnical rescues inremovingvictimsfromvariedterrainandcircumstances; and,
  • Followsstandard operating policies and procedures as developed and directedby theCompany.

OTHER REQUIREMENTS:

The work requires the incumbent to operate emergency medical vehicles, move medicalequipmentand extractinjuredpersons from a widevarietyof situations. Situation can involvevehicular,industrial and residential accidents, injuries or illness and occur anywhere in ourcoveragearea. At times theworkrequires movement overvarioustypes of terrain,(hilly,steep, rocky, rough,and/orwet/slipperysurfaces).The incumbent at all times must be able to carry or help carrysomeonefrom thesiteof theinjury to the mode of transportation (vehicle/helicopter)and attend the injured partytothe hospital. In order to perform a physical assessment of the injured party, the incumbent mustsee,hear, and communicatewiththe injured party.
